Removing Iran from the global oil market is ‘impossible

Secretary-General of the Organization of Petroleum Exporting Countries (OPEC) Mohammed Barkindo said that removing Iran from the global oil market is ‘impossible’.

Axar.az reports citing Mehr news.

He made the remarks on Thursday on the sidelines of his visit to the 24th Iran International Oil, Gas, Refining & Petrochemical Exhibition dubbed ‘Iran Oil Show 2019’ and said, “OPEC makes collective decision unanimously by all its members.”
